Talking Point is a place to ask the really tough questions about living with dementia, share frustrations and learn from others in a similar situation. You can become a member of the community to receive support, ask for advice, read others' stories and share information.
Join Dementia Talking Point, our online community, to share experiences with other people also affected by dementia.
Communication apps – these are applications such as the ‘Talking Mats’ app which are designed for tablets, mobile phones and computers. This allows you to communicate how you’re feeling or who you want to spend time with by selecting a word, picture or symbol.
